Priority Hiring Incentive

The Priority Hiring Incentive funds employers to hire, train, and retain skilled workers, strengthening businesses and addressing skill shortages across Australia.

What is the Priority Hiring Incentive?

The Priority Hiring Incentive supports both employers and employees in priority industries across Australia, helping businesses build a skilled workforce while providing employees with access to government-funded training.

As Australia’s workforce evolves, this government-backed initiative will be available from January 2025  to support training, development, and retention. Whether you're an employer looking to invest in your team or an employee looking to upskill, this incentive makes nationally recognised training more accessible and affordable.

Support & Benefits for Employers

As an employer, you may be eligible for up to $2,500 in government incentives under an eligible training contract to help train and retain skilled workers. This incentive applies to both new and existing employees, allowing businesses to upskill their workforce and address critical skill shortages.

Full-Time Australian Trainees:

    • $1,000 is payable at 6 months.
    • $1,500 is payable at 12 months.

Part-Time Australian Trainees:

    • $500 is payable at 6 months.
    • $750 is payable at 12 months.

 A total of up to $2,500 over 12 months under an eligible training contract.
 

Support & Benefits for Employees or Trainees

If you’re a trainee or employee in a priority occupation, you can receive up to $2,500 in government support to help you complete your training. This financial assistance is designed to help you upskill or update your knowledge with the latest industry practices while staying supported throughout your training.

Full-Time Trainee Support:

  • $625 payable at 6, 12, 18 and 24 months (total: $2,500)

Part-Time Trainee Support:

  • $315 payable at 6 and 12 months
  • $310 payable at 18 and 24 months
  • Total: $1,250

From 1 January 2026, the Priority Hiring Incentive for employers has been updated to a maximum of $2,500 for full-time and $1,250 for part-time Australian Apprentices, paid over two instalments in the first year. The Australian Apprentice Training Support Payment for trainees is also up to $2,500 for full-time and $1,250 for part-time, paid in four equal instalments over two years. Apprenticeships that commenced before 1 January 2026 continue to receive the previous rates.
